Kit for the new GPS Analog Clock Driver
A complete kit for the New GPS-Synchronised Analog Clock Driver including the VK2828 GPS module, PCB and all onboard parts - everything in the Parts List published in September 2022 plus some double-sided tape to hold down the GPS module.
This kit is for the AA-powered version; if you want to power it with larger cells, you will need to add your own cell holders, wiring and possibly a connector.
The photo shows the kit after assembly with two AA cells installed (not included).
Note: a limited number of the D1 Mini version of the kit are available. There is also a separate shop item without either module: SC6929.
Kits sold from now on use the v1.2 firmware that provides multiple pulse width options for sweep hand movements.
